Hidden Hills is a dog-friendly cabin situated in the woods of the Smoky Mountains. Surrounded by trees, you will be completely immersed in a peaceful, natural setting. The home’s living area features an electric fireplace, lots of windows, and a flatscreen satellite TV/DVD player. There is also an open loft area complete with board games, darts, movies, books, a TV, and a sleeper sofa. The back deck lets you enjoy the mountain air and sunshine in comfortable recliners.

This cabin is located only minutes from Dillsboro and Cherokee, both of which have many options for dining and shopping. Great Smoky Mountains National Park is close by as well, allowing you to explore the mountains while hiking, biking, fishing, or rafting.

My family loves this property. There isnt really a yard for any dogs but this house is situated at the top of the road mpu tain and there is a small little cauldesac where dogs can walk around. (I say this because I was thinking of bringing my dogs but opted not to this time) There is a little turtle by the driveway. The main floor has one room with a large bathroom that has an exit to the back side of the wrap around porch. It has a second bedroom upstairs with a large bathroom also. It was completely lovely to have the seating area under the covered porch for the days it rainned. The back porch section is wide open with some seating. The whole house is surrounded by trees and the birds sing and the squirrels play all day. It really is peaceful and serene the whole day. You can only see one home partially during the summer so you feel nice and secluded yet it is a little less than a mile from the road and only 10 minutes into Cherokee. It was a great stay. Towels , dishes, pans, a grill, wifi, roku tvs in bedrooms were a plus, game room games... This house fit our family perfect. We had one small snaffu with the tv wifi not working and they got it corrected in 5 minutes flat. Great service response. Also, the beds were super comfy, might want to bring your own pillow if you prefer a thicker pillow. Shower had great water pressure and washer and dryer were easy to use and so helpful to have.
